Setup for python 3.12 (.deb).
Download the binary (.deb) file from the releases section and then navigate to the folder where you saved the file, then open a terminal and run:
dpkg -i ./python3.12*.deb
In the terminal there will be an extra choice to change the install location to /usr instead of /usr/local, but this will overwrite the existing python at /usr/bin which some of your apps may depend on.
